Clinical exome sequencing by general pediatricians: high clinical utility and no evidence of inappropriate testing
BackgroundGenetic disorders account for a large percentage of admissions and outpatient visits to children's hospitals around the world. Clinical exome sequencing (CES) is a valuable diagnostic tool in the workup of these disorders; however, it is not routinely requested by general pediatrician...
